f99283efbfc03473bee8527d7fef08121a74d647d2272aee215a5baab49246f6

1395134 (223877 blocks ago)

⏴ Block 1395133 (0b81ff25...a99) | Block 1395135 ⏵ | Latest block ⏭

Metadata

8/25/23, 8:30 AM UTC (310d 22:35:14 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details